                  In theory you could just take the rear wheel speed(Abs) sensor and the front wheel speed(Abs) sensor and make a table of their inputs and when they get beyond a threshold or percentage difference have it cut fuel or spark or what have you.

                  Once again, in theory ;)

                  Sent from the future. Or my phone, who knows.

                  Yeah, I was thinking something pretty much along those lines. Write a piece of C code with some conditional statements involving wheel speeds: if ((RR-RF)/RR)< x then retard timing __ degrees or if ((LR-LF)/LR)< x then retard timing__degrees and experiment with what value x needs to be so that you arent hitting TCS while cornering, and include another conditional so that if VSS<5 mph x would be a different number so the TCS wouldnt kick in as soon. It would also be possible to tap into the ABS control unit and have the ABS brake that 1 wheel rather than pulling timing.
